The Competitive Intelligence and Data Analytics (CIDA) group is part of LivaNova’s Corporate Development organization and is responsible for generating insights and analyzing commercial data for each business unit.

As a Senior Analyst within CIDA, you will have primary responsibility for market and competitive intelligence within our business units. You will provide a robust, external perspective for the business, with responsibility for owning market models, gathering competitive intelligence, translating this intelligence into actionable competitive assessments, and providing inputs for organic and inorganic business cases, including but not limited to: market growth, pricing trends & assessments, clinical and regulatory insights, and company target due diligence.

You will collaborate with Marketing, Sales, Commercial Operations, Finance, Strategy, Business Development, and other functions to execute on these responsibilities. By developing an understanding of evolving market trends and anticipating the competitive and customer environment through voice of customer research and other primary and secondary research, you will assist in our annual strategy planning process and operational reviews.

Primary Activities

  • Support the Competitive Intelligence function with a focus on the acute circulatory support and cardiopulmonary business units (mechanical circulatory support, ECMO, heart-lung machine, and cardiopulmonary bypass disposables)
  • Assess the competitive environment, market trends, and emerging scientific data to inform clinical, regulatory, and commercial strategies. Identify and highlight risks, challenges, and opportunities for current and future business, recommend mitigation strategies and differentiation opportunities
  • Conduct analyses and market research based on key intelligence topics/questions while adhering to consistent and established standards, including conducting interviews and quantitative surveys
  • Seek out new information across disparate sources such as media, financial filings, publications, clinical data presentations, competitive promotional materials, broker research, reimbursement fee schedules, and other sources. Synthesize this information into key insights and formulate actionable recommendations for key stakeholders
  • Monitor competitor performance through analysis of competitor earnings calls and financial reports
  • Coordinate data collection and reporting for major conferences.
  • Prepare and send alerts and reports to communicate competitive developments
  • Organize and facilitate competitive workshops with cross-functional team members
  • Inform short and long-term sales forecasts by evaluating the potential impact of existing competitors and new market entrants
  • Contract with external vendors to support data collection and analysis efforts

LivaNova is a global medical technology company that develops and manufactures advanced therapeutic solutions for the treatment of patients with cardiovascular disease, neuromodulation disorders, and other conditions. The company was formed in 2015 through the merger of two companies: Sorin Group, a leader in cardiovascular medical devices, and Cyberonics, a pioneer in neuromodulation therapy.
